How they compare
Brunei currently reports 1,310 against 1,285 in New Caledonia, a difference of 25.
The two have swapped places 3 times across 65 shared years of data; in 1960 it was New Caledonia ahead.
Brunei ranks 127th and New Caledonia ranks 129th of 215 countries.
Across the 7 decades both report, Brunei averaged higher in 1 and New Caledonia in 4.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Brunei | New Caledonia |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 0 | 0 | 0 | — |
| 1970s | 0 | 0 | 0 | — |
| 1980s | 0.6 | 90.8 | 90.2 | New Caledonia |
| 1990s | 87.7 | 1,033 | 945 | New Caledonia |
| 2000s | 369.5 | 2,050 | 1,680 | New Caledonia |
| 2010s | 859.39 | 1,523 | 663.81 | New Caledonia |
| 2020s | 3,257 | 1,359 | 1,899 | Brunei |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
